Let's take a closer look at each role: 1. **Penetration Tester**: These professionals simulate cyber attacks to identify vulnerabilities and improve an organization's security. The demand for penetration testers is increasing due to the growing need to protect sensitive data. 2. **Security Analyst**: Security analysts monitor networks, investigate security breaches, and respond to cyber threats. Their role is vital for maintaining a strong defense against potential attacks. 3. **Security Consultant**: Security consultants evaluate an organization's security measures, recommend improvements, and help implement new strategies. They often work with various industries, providing expert guidance on information security. 4. **Incident Responder**: Incident responders manage cybersecurity incidents, mitigate their impact, and restore systems to normal operations. Rapid response is critical in minimizing the damage from a security breach. 5. **Security Manager**: Security managers are responsible for overseeing an organization's overall security strategy, ensuring compliance with regulations, and managing staff. They play a crucial role in shaping a company's security culture. 6. **Compliance Analyst**: Compliance analysts ensure that an organization adheres to relevant laws, regulations, and industry standards. They help businesses maintain compliance and avoid potential fines or penalties.
